    Decent Loft Bed, could be better

    After reviewing this bed from other parents we did proceed with purchasing this Loft Bed. Thanks to other users I checked everything after it arrive before moving forward with assembly. As you will see from the pictures I uploaded the packaging was secure and nothing was damaged on delivery. What I did find though was some of the wooden pieces had either small cracks that hopefully wont develop into larger ones and areas where the wood was patched up with wood glue or filler. I also think these piece are only getting a single coat of paint as you can see through to the wood. The manufacturer would not replace any of the parts and said we had to go through who gave us some money back on our purchase price in case we have to replace certain pieces should they break. Bottom line for the price and knowing it is going in a kids room I would day its an ok purchase, of course my daughter is through the roof excited to have it in her room. Hope this helps others.     Pretty good but we aware

    The assembly wasnt hard and the directions were pretty straightforward. We have had it for 2 weeks, and I was relieved that no creaks come from the bed. The only problem is that the wooden slates that hold the mattress arent very sturdy. My 4 y/o son leaped onto the bed at the wrong angle and cracked one of the wooden slats in half. Yes, he shouldnt have done that, but kids rough house and the bed just couldnt take the weight of a 40 lb boy being rough. Just be aware if your kids are less than gentle. Very cute.

    Slight imperfections but nice

    First off, this heavy box came a lot smaller than I expected. It was roughly 10x14x79 and I am small and pregnant and ended up carrying it piece by piece into my house as my husband was at work and I wanted it inside lol there must have been 30+ boards in the box. Carrying it inside I noticed it had more of a reddish tint to it than I expected. The color claims to be espresso but I would say more of an espresso cherry. Which isnt the end of the world, just harder to pair other furniture close in color. It did have a lot of small dents in the boards, definitely not entirely a smooth flat board. It seemed to be just regular board imperfections but if you have ocd this may bother you. I chose this bed since it can hold up to 250 a bed instead of 150 like some of the cheaper ones. Overall it does look really nice and my 5 year old loves it. I probably wouldnt suggest this for teens as the material it is made out of is very light and the boards are kinda thin. It works for what I plan to use it for. Would definitely buy again.

    Very good quality trundle BUT THE WHEELS are a problem in height off the floor!

    Very easy to assemble, lovely color stain. Mattress did need pushing in to fit but it was a good snug fit that wont allow moving around. The wheels are not a very good height off the floor. Perhaps because of the weight of the mattress it causes the front drawer to be the same distance on the floor. This doesnt allow a fully free glide, though the wheels do help. I wouldnt recommend this for a wood floor as I dont trust the wheel height would be adequate to prevent scraping. After putting it all together x 2 trundles I was not about to figure out a return. If we change from carpet to wood, however, I will change these wheels or create a splint adaptation and use longer screws to secure in so the wheels keep the front off the floor completely.
